oldfashionedplayer

6am for frozen, 9am for bws and 2pm for health and beauty for ours...

From how many people at night it took to fill to how many it takes now -

Bws 1 went to 3

Frozen 2 at all times, 2 people now start at 6am for it, and it's worked up until 10pm, previously it was worked 2pm to 10pm for the backstock by 1 person

Health and beauty, went from 2 who honestly took their time and complained about the difficulty of it (now both filling cereal only all night), to 4 people during the day.. 1 night temp In afternoon, usual useless ones during day and they get dotcom to help fill later on to get it done.  ???

Overall they want to keep it according to what the feedback is so... Stupidity is something here... Lol
